随着互联网的快速发展,网站已经成为企业、政府和个人展示信息、提供服务的重要平台。然而,网站的安全问题也日益凸显,尤其是网站漏洞的存在,可能导致信息泄露、系统瘫痪等严重后果。为了保障网站安全,我们需要使用网站漏洞扫描软件进行有效检测并修复。本文将详细介绍如何使用网站漏洞扫描软件进行安全检测,以及如何修复发现的漏洞。
一、网站漏洞扫描软件的作用
网站漏洞扫描软件是一种自动化的安全检测工具,可以帮助用户发现网站中存在的安全漏洞,并提供修复建议。其主要作用如下:
1. 发现漏洞:扫描软件可以自动检测网站中的各种漏洞,如SQL注入、XSS跨站脚本攻击、文件上传漏洞等。
2. 评估风险:扫描软件可以对发现的漏洞进行风险评估,帮助用户了解漏洞的严重程度。
3. 提供修复建议:扫描软件会根据漏洞类型提供相应的修复建议,帮助用户快速修复漏洞。
4. 定期检测:扫描软件可以定期对网站进行安全检测,确保网站的安全性。
二、如何有效检测网站漏洞
1. 选择合适的扫描软件
目前市面上有很多网站漏洞扫描软件,如AWVS、Netsparker、Acunetix等。在选择扫描软件时,应考虑以下因素:
(1)功能:选择功能全面、支持多种漏洞检测的软件。
(2)易用性:选择操作简单、易于上手的软件。
(3)兼容性:选择兼容性好的软件,确保扫描效果。
2. 制定扫描策略
在扫描前,需要制定合理的扫描策略,包括:
(1)扫描范围:确定需要扫描的网站范围,如主页、子页面、数据库等。
(2)扫描深度:根据实际情况,设置扫描深度,如深度为1、2、3等。
(3)扫描频率:根据网站更新频率,设置扫描频率,如每天、每周、每月等。
3. 执行扫描
按照制定的扫描策略,执行扫描操作。扫描过程中,注意观察扫描进度和扫描结果。
4. 分析扫描结果
对扫描结果进行分析,重点关注以下内容:
(1)漏洞类型:了解漏洞类型,如SQL注入、XSS等。
(2)漏洞严重程度:评估漏洞的严重程度,如高、中、低。
(3)修复建议:根据修复建议,制定修复方案。
三、如何修复网站漏洞
1. 修复漏洞
根据扫描结果和修复建议,对发现的漏洞进行修复。修复方法包括:
(1)修改代码:针对代码层面的漏洞,修改相关代码。
(2)更新软件:针对软件漏洞,更新到最新版本。
(3)配置安全策略:针对配置漏洞,调整安全策略。
2. 验证修复效果
修复漏洞后,需要验证修复效果,确保漏洞已得到有效修复。
3. 定期复查
为了防止漏洞再次出现,需要定期复查网站,确保网站的安全性。
四、安全检测怎么做
1. 建立安全检测体系
建立完善的安全检测体系,包括漏洞扫描、安全审计、安全培训等。
2. 制定安全检测计划
根据实际情况,制定安全检测计划,包括检测周期、检测内容、检测方法等。
3. 执行安全检测
按照安全检测计划,执行安全检测工作。
4. 分析检测结果
对检测结果进行分析,发现安全隐患,制定整改措施。
五、相关问答
1. 问答如何选择合适的网站漏洞扫描软件?
问答内容:在选择网站漏洞扫描软件时,应考虑功能、易用性、兼容性等因素。功能全面、操作简单、兼容性好的软件更受用户青睐。
2. 问答如何制定扫描策略?
问答内容:制定扫描策略时,需要考虑扫描范围、扫描深度、扫描频率等因素。根据实际情况,合理设置这些参数。
3. 问答如何修复网站漏洞?
问答内容:修复网站漏洞的方法包括修改代码、更新软件、配置安全策略等。具体修复方法根据漏洞类型而定。
4. 问答安全检测怎么做?
问答内容:安全检测需要建立安全检测体系、制定安全检测计划、执行安全检测、分析检测结果等步骤。通过这些步骤,确保网站的安全性。